RJ Mitte is an American actor, best known for his iconic portrayal of Walter White Jr. on the critically acclaimed AMC series Breaking Bad (2008-2013). This role not only brought him into the spotlight but also earned him recognition for his inspiring performance as an actor living with cerebral palsy.
Mitte was born on August 21, 1992, in Jackson, Mississippi, and was diagnosed with cerebral palsy at the age of three. His early years were marked by numerous medical interventions, including leg casts and crutches, to help correct his physical impairments. Despite these challenges, Mitte's determination and resilience led him to overcome his disability, and he was able to abandon his walking devices by his teenage years.
After relocating to Los Angeles in 2006, Mitte began to pursue his passion for acting, landing several roles as an extra, including in the popular Disney series Hannah Montana. His breakout role, however, came when he was cast as Walter White Jr. in Breaking Bad, a character who also has cerebral palsy. This powerful performance earned him widespread recognition and critical acclaim.

Mitte's advocacy for disability awareness and inclusion has been a cornerstone of his career. He has spoken publicly about the importance of representation and accessibility in the entertainment industry, encouraging diversity and breaking down stigmas surrounding disabilities. Through his work, Mitte has become a beacon of inspiration for individuals with disabilities and beyond.
In recognition of his outstanding performance and commitment to disability awareness, Mitte received the SAG-AFTRA Harold Russell Award at the 2013 Media Access Awards.
In addition to his impressive acting career, Mitte has faced personal challenges, including taking on financial responsibility for his family at the age of 13 after his mother became paralyzed. This experience has shaped his perspective and resilience, fueling his passion for making a positive impact in the world.
